The electrical performance of the basic performance of the waterproof plug
The electrical performance of the waterproof plug includes four aspects: contact resistance, insulation resistance, current and electrical strength. Next, let's analyze the two important electrical properties of the waterproof plug's contact resistance and insulation resistance.
1. Contact resistance of waterproof plug. Contact resistance can be seen everywhere in the electrical performance applications of waterproof plugs. The contact resistance of a high-quality and durable waterproof plug meets the characteristics of low and stable applications. The contact resistance of the waterproof plug fluctuates greatly, ranging from a few milliohms to tens of milliohms. The available parameters depend on the actual performance and characteristics of the waterproof plug.
2. Insulation resistance of waterproof plugs: Insulation resistance is also an important indicator of the electrical performance of waterproof plugs. Insulation resistance and contact resistance are the two vaults of electrical performance of waterproof plugs. Together, they determine the resistance performance of waterproof plugs. The specific function of the insulation resistance is to measure the important index of the insulation performance between the various contacts of the waterproof plug and between the contact and the shell. Its value must be within the range of industry regulations, otherwise the waterproof plug will not work normally or can not be used perfectly. . The insulation resistance of the waterproof plug can range from hundreds of megohms to thousands of megohms, depending on the actual situation.
There are many other electrical properties of waterproof plugs, such as electrical strength or withstand voltage, current, electromagnetic interference leakage attenuation (the range is usually between 100MHz and 10GHz) and so on.
If you are using a radio frequency coaxial waterproof plug, its electrical performance also includes characteristic impedance, insertion loss, reflection coefficient, voltage standing wave ratio (ie VSWR), etc.
